James speaking -


The hospital made arrangement for the flight to Billings, Montana. They can’t transport a patient who is unstable so it took 3 hours to prepare Matthias for the flight. Transportation could have been in a plane or a helicopter. It was a helicopter.

When Stef told me I had to go with Matthias, I thought I was going to be sick ... carsick, actually helicopter sick. I had never flown in a helicopter before and when I shared this with the pilot he quickly showed me where the bag was. The flight was 32 minutes and Dr. Carroll was waiting. We entered St. Vincent’s Hospital from the roof and we came in a back door to the NICU. NICU stands for Neonatal Intensive Care Unit. I was standing by Matthias’ transport crib when Dr. Carrol examined him. I remember thinking how small he was and how small his umbilical cord was. Maybe that was the problem. Maybe that was his only problem. Now that he could get nourishment other ways, he could thrive; but that was not to be.
